Output 043e54e6674ef2d7ffd5ffc76c8fc93147cb3c31a7af3eb880cd46aec596f566:1

value
295529
script pubkey
OP_0 OP_PUSHBYTES_20 8b76eb59435d77541db8b6f2e4e01b2270a71a07
address
bc1q3dmwkk2rt4m4g8dckmewfcqmyfc2wxs86pktqn
transaction
043e54e6674ef2d7ffd5ffc76c8fc93147cb3c31a7af3eb880cd46aec596f566
spent
true